Fisherman's shark catch raises climate concerns

Darren Gregory, 42, a former serviceman with the Royal Welsh, reeled in a tope shark off a Welsh beach at around 9am on Wednesday, June 25.

In a surprising turn of events while fishing at Coney Beach, Porthcawl, where bathers were seen enjoying the water, Darren, now a wind-turbine technician, encountered the shark shortly after adding a 7lb bass and a small-eyed ray to his tally.

"I caught a 7lb bass and I had a small ray. I turned around to release the bass and my rod started running off with the reel," recounted Darren.

"So I looked into it and next thing you know a bl**dy shark fin came out of the water."

He added: "I walked down and managed to get it on to the rocks and I lifted it out the water and I weighed it, obviously, and it was 28lb."
